Causes of Fresh Water Leaks. From what we’ve seen, the number one cause of a fresh water leak is electrolysis—an extremely tiny electric current that forms between two dissimilar metals when there is a fluid flowing across them.

How long does it take for fresh water to leak?

Saturated Soil – As we mentioned above, because a fresh water system always has water pumping through it, a leak is like leaving the water running constantly. And in most cases, people don’t realize they even have a leak for at least a couple weeks. Usually, though, it’s a couple of months before the homeowner knows there is a leak.

What causes fresh water pipes to leak under slab?

If a metal-like mineral sticks to a spot on the pipe, this with the water flowing through the pipes could cause the current. Ground movement – If the pipe was improperly installed with fittings under the slab, ground movement could cause a leak at the fitting. There should be no fittings on fresh water pipes under the slab

Can a fresh water leak be repaired in a house?

Most homeowners will never have to deal with a fresh water leak. And if you do, it’s most likely you only have one. So once that leak is repaired, you shouldn’t have another leak. But if you do have another leak or multiple leaks, there is probably something wrong with the pipes. In those cases, spot repair isn’t the best choice.
